Where each one falls short

Documented limitations, not opinions. Every one is a constraint you would hit in normal use.

Any.do

  • Bare-bones free plan: lacks recurring tasks and third-party integrations available only in paid plans
  • Short planning window: only allows planning up to seven days ahead, limiting long-term project planning
  • Limited desktop performance: web and desktop versions struggle with functionality and responsiveness
  • Slow customer support: email support takes approximately 48 hours to respond
  • Missing drag-and-drop: inability to drag tasks between lists creates workflow friction

HiBob

  • Pricing not publicly displayed; requires contacting sales for custom quote
  • Limited payroll functionality compared to dedicated payroll platforms
  • Smaller integration ecosystem compared to larger HR platforms

Answered from the vendors’ own pages

Any.do: Does Any.do have a free version?

Yes, Any.do offers a free plan with no time limit or credit card required. The free plan includes basic tasks, lists, calendar sync, and daily planner features. Premium features like recurring tasks, location reminders, and AI features require a paid subscription starting at $4.99/month.

HiBob: What modules does HiBob include?

HiBob includes Core HR, Time & Attendance, Performance & Goals, Compensation Management, Global Operations, and Analytics modules that can be selected based on organizational needs.

Any.do: Can you share tasks with other users?

Task sharing is limited on Any.do. With a single-user license, you cannot share personal tasks. Team collaboration requires purchasing additional licenses at $5 per user per month on top of your base plan.

HiBob: How is HiBob pricing calculated?

HiBob pricing is customized based on company size (1-49, 50-199, 200-999, or 1,000+ employees) and the specific modules selected. Pricing is on a per-employee basis.

Any.do: Does Any.do integrate with Google Calendar?

Yes, Any.do syncs with Google Calendar, Outlook, and iCloud. However, users report some difficulties with the depth of Google Calendar integration compared to competing products.

Any.do: Does Any.do work offline?

Any.do is primarily a cloud-based application and does not have robust offline functionality. The web and desktop versions sometimes struggle with performance when offline.
